Boattest.com Review

Overview

The SeaRay SDX-250 Outboard is a 27-foot, outboard-powered sun deck boat designed primarily for families and social gatherings. It serves as a companion model to the stern drive version, emphasizing spaciousness, versatility, and ease of use. With a beam of 8 feet 6 inches and a draft of 36 inches, this model balances ample onboard accommodations with strong performance characteristics.

Exterior Design and Deck Layout

Boarding the SDX-250 is facilitated via a SeaDek non-skid swim platform that cleverly maintains space while accommodating the outboard motor and providing sufficient buoyancy to prevent stern wave wash during deceleration. The swim platform also features a built-in insulated cooler with support struts and a concealed reboarding ladder on the starboard side. The cockpit seating extends approximately seven and a half feet forward along the port side, including beverage holders, USB connectivity, and an accessory plug. The aft lounger seat slides aft by 17 inches to expand cockpit space when underway, accessed through a 15-inch wide starboard walkway gate. Seating wraps across the back, along the port side, and partially on the starboard side, with integrated beverage holders and a pedestal table that mounts to a side bracket for added functionality. A port side flip seatback converts seating orientation, and a substantial 24-inch grab rail runs alongside the side window frame, enhancing safety and ergonomics. The upholstery features textured materials with custom embroidery, reflecting an elevated level of fit and finish. Additional storage includes two removable coolers, dedicated compartments for the cockpit table, and extensive in-deck storage with gas-assisted hatches. A bimini top provides overhead protection, and an optional arch includes an elevated tow point for water sports.

Interior and Amenities

The SDX-250 offers an expanded head compartment that extends from near the port side under the helm console to the starboard bulkhead and forward beneath the bow seating. This area includes ventilation and space for a five-foot-long berth suitable for children, with storage beneath steps and cushions. Access to the bow is through a 15-inch port walkthrough with an opening windshield that latches securely. The bow seating area features a three-across aft seat and a full-width forward seat, with beverage holders, speakers, USB connectivity, and charging ports. A five-inch bolster surrounds the seating for comfort, and the cockpit table can be relocated here. Filler cushions convert the bow seating into a sun pad. Safety is enhanced by grab rails measuring 31 inches to the cap rail and 34 inches to the top of the grab rail. The foredeck includes a hatch concealing a beach reboarding ladder over the anchor locker, and snaps for bow and cockpit covers extend protection to the windshield.

Helm and Electronics

The helm features a reversible seat back and a flip bolster for versatile seating positions. The dash is soft-touch and positioned seven inches below the windshield frame. The standard gauge panel is upgraded with a Simrad display offering preloaded chart plotting, sonar with transducer, and media connectivity. Buyers may choose between nine-inch or 12-inch displays, both equipped with VesselView Link for comprehensive engine diagnostics and readouts. The system includes towing modes with pre-programmed speeds and ramp settings, and users can customize display screens via drag-and-drop functionality. The helm also incorporates a faux-marble panel, beverage holders, a convenient central cubby, and a Fusion Apollo Series stereo system. Controls include a horn button, three electrical switches, USB connections, ignition, and a tilt-mounted steering wheel.

Power and Performance

Powered by a single 300-horsepower Mercruiser Verado outboard engine turning a 17-pitch Rev-4 propeller, the SDX-250 achieves a top speed of 46.9 miles per hour at 6,000 RPM. The boat's test weight was approximately 6,480 pounds, including 84% fuel and three passengers. Best cruise speed was recorded at 32.8 miles per hour at 4,500 RPM, yielding a fuel burn of 11.9 gallons per hour and an efficiency of 2.8 miles per gallon, translating to a range of 156 miles with a 10% fuel reserve from the 63-gallon tank. Acceleration to planing speed occurs in 4.3 seconds with minimal bow rise, reaching 20 miles per hour in 5.7 seconds and 30 miles per hour in 9.2 seconds. Handling is responsive and smooth, with a slight bow-up running attitude achieved by modest up-trim adjustments. The boat exhibits solid turn feel with a 17-degree roll and minimal chine walk, maintaining speed through turns with no prop ventilation even under aggressive maneuvers.

Conclusion

The SeaRay SDX-250 Outboard is a thoughtfully designed sun deck boat that effectively combines spacious seating, extensive storage, and versatile accommodations with strong performance and handling characteristics. Its outboard power configuration enhances storage capacity and ease of maintenance, while features such as dual coolers, convertible bow sun pads, an oversized head with sleeping accommodations, and advanced helm electronics make it well-suited for extended days on the water. Overall, the SDX-250 offers a compelling package for families and groups seeking a comfortable, capable, and user-friendly recreational boat.
